Week 46: Praying for Your Future Husband

Monday, November 13, 2017

Day 317: Pray that your future husband walks with God daily. Pray he is filled with unfailing love and peace.

Tuesday, November 14, 2017

Day 318: Pray that your future husband trusts that God will love him through and through, no matter what life has in store for him.

Wednesday, November 15, 2017

Day 319: Pray for your ability to love your future husband. Pray you are equipped to love him well. Ask God to tune your heart to your future husbands so you can love him well.

Thursday, November 16, 2017

Day 320: Pray your future husband dwells on God’s word and remains in prayer. Pray that he would cling to God and keep his commandments.

It is the Lord your God you must follow, and him you must revere. Keep his commands and obey him; serve him and hold fast to him. Deuteronomy 13:4

Friday, November 17, 2017

Day 321: Pray your future husband would choose who he surrounds himself with wisely. Pray that he would have a positive impact on everyone he connects with. Ask God to surround him with godly companions who will influence him to be better each day.

As iron sharpens iron, so one person sharpens another. Proverbs 27:17


Saturday, November 18, 2017

Day 322: Pray that God would reveal your future husband’s calling to him. Pray that it is planted deep in his heart so that he doesn’t question his mission. Pray he can grow and develop mature in his calling.

And those he predestined, he also called; those he called, he also justified; those he justified, he also glorified. Romans 8:30

Sunday, November 19, 2017

Day 323: Pray that your future husband would have eyes to see God’s divine will for his life. Pray he would keep God’s laws and that he would mature into a man of God with a heavenly vision.

Where there is no revelation, people cast off restraint; but blessed is the one who heeds wisdom’s instruction. Proverbs 29:18
